The crowning spire for a fairytale turret. *Pointe Tourelle* is the pointed cap that finishes a round tower, and the download includes the full stack: the conical roof (toiture), the structural under-roof it sits on (sous toiture), and the pinnacle finial itself (pointe). The rendered piece shows that finial: a flared, bell-like base rising to a ringed collar, a slender waist, and a plump spherical bulb crowned by a small squared spike, the sort of ornamental topper you see on chateau towers and castle turrets. It is aimed at modellers building castles, dioramas, dollhouses, model-railway stations and wargaming keeps, where a crisp, repeatable turret roof saves hours of scratch-building. Print several and every tower on your fortress matches. Print notes • The finial's sphere is a natural overhang; print it upright with tree supports under the bulb, or split at the collar and glue for a support-free finish. • The conical roof prints best point-up in vase or standard mode, where thin walls slice cleanly and hide layer lines under paint. • PLA or resin both suit it; resin captures the crisp collar rings and spike tip if you want fine detail at small scale. • Scale the three parts together so the roof seats neatly on the under-roof; a dab of filler at the joint blends the finial into the cone before priming grey stone or verdigris copper.
